State-space solution to the periodic multirate H∞control problem: a lifting approach

摘要

A two-Riccati equation solution to the H∞ control problem for periodic multirate systems is derived via the lifting method. The solution is expressed in terms of two algebraic Riccati equations. The causality constraints are represented by a set of positive definiteness conditions and coupling criteria. As a by-product, the study shows that there is a close connection between the solution of the causally constrained lifted problem and the solution obtained by solving the problem directly as a periodic H∞ problem defined for the multirate system
